Discover Val D'Orcia: Private Tours, Experiences & Custom Travel
The Val D'Orcia is without a doubt one of the most beautiful regions in Tuscany and also one of the most authentic. Many tourists never arrive here, despite the fact that it is a UNESCO world heritage site, the setting for the film the English Patient and Under the Tuscany Sun, many people coming to Tuscany don't know what the Orcia Valley is and where in other Tuscan regions, village traditions have long since disappeared, they are perpetuated here in this incredible and expansive valley.. The economy of Val D'Orcia is still based on agriculture, with the inhabitants closely connected to the land and its produce.
This is a marvelous landscape of hills, fields, and streams, with rich clay and tufa soils, similar to the Sienese landscape which enchanted painters, writers and travelers alike. The people of the Val D'Orcia area have resisted the pressures of progress and retained the traditions of the region, particularly that of hospitality, which was offered to visitors particularly during the time the great pilgrimages.
Gorgeous villages dot the hill-tops here, including: Castelmuzio, Castiglione D'Orcia, Montefollonico, Monte Oliveto, Montichiello, Petrolio, Radicofoni and Bagno Vignoni, the most popular of which of course are Pienza, Montepulciano and Montalcino where we have a few day tours departing from Florence and Siena going - the others are to be savored during a longer stay on your own, in simple silence. The Church of St Anna, the Church of St Antimo and the Church of Spedaletto are all beautiful and to be enjoyed at a leisurely rate. There are many routes to be followed on foot or on bike. The most important event has to be the Festival of Val D'Orcia which happens in September and makes for a wonderful end-to-summer event where local products including the Pecorino cheese are show-cased as well as the various wines from the region.
